Gram panchayat finances, 2024–25

XV Finance Commission grant for Dongariya panchayat, Paraswada zila parishad. These are the panchayat's own accounts, not this village's: where a panchayat holds several villages, the money covers all of them, and where a village spans several panchayats only this one's return appears.

Opening balance
₹6.30 lakh
Received from state (auto-transfer)
₹2.67 lakh
Received directly
₹18.34 lakh
Spent
₹23.62 lakh
Unspent at year end
₹3.69 lakh
Untied (basic grant)
opened ₹1.07 lakh · received ₹1.07 lakh · spent ₹2.11 lakh · left ₹2,755
Tied (earmarked)
opened ₹5.23 lakh · received ₹1.60 lakh · spent ₹21.51 lakh · left ₹3.66 lakh

Source: eGramSwaraj, as reported by the panchayat. Untied and tied together make up the totals above.
